Study Notes

Idea Organization Techniques

  • Brainstorming is a process to generate creative ideas and solutions through intensive and freewheeling group discussions. It involves documenting and creating a list of best ideas.
  • Graphic organizers, also known as knowledge maps, concept maps, story maps, cognitive organizers, advance organizers, or concept diagrams, are visual aids to facilitate learning and understanding. Their purpose is to provide a visual representation of information.
  • Clock diagrams are pie charts used to illustrate the allocation of time throughout a day (e.g., time spent during a school day).
  • Venn diagrams logically show relationships between groups of things, often represented as intersecting circles. The overlapping area highlights shared characteristics.
  • Decision-making diagrams visually organize possible alternatives to a problem, along with their advantages and disadvantages.

Types of Graphic Organizers

  • Clock Diagram: A variation of a pie chart used to illustrate how time is spent in a day.
  • Venn Diagram: Shows the logical relationship between groups of things by using intersecting circles. The overlap highlights shared characteristics.
  • Decision-Making Diagram: Provides a visual layout for organizing potential solutions to a problem, along with their advantages and disadvantages.
  • KWHL Chart: Allows students to document their learning process, starting from what they already know, to what they want to learn, how they will learn, and what they have learned.

Further Organization Techniques

  • Frayer Model: A vocabulary development tool. It helps to better understand complex concepts by identifying what something is, its definition, facts/properties, examples, and non-examples.
  • Star Diagram: Used to visually organize characteristics, facts, attributes, or traits of a topic, which is placed in the center of the diagram.
  • Cycle Diagram: Shows how a series of events repeatedly interact in a cyclical manner (e.g., to show a plant's life cycle).
  • Fishbone Diagram: Used to identify causes or components of a complex system or event, by breaking down the causes into contributing factors.
  • Chain Diagrams: Show the sequence of events in a process. It is also known as a sequence of events diagram.
  • Outlining: Is a list arranged to present hierarchical relationships and is a type of tree structure.
  • Topic Outline: Arranges ideas hierarchically, in the desired sequence, and indicates what will be discussed.
  • Sentence Outline: Shows exactly what is going to be discussed about each mini-topic; it shows the specific and complete idea.
